Copenhagen fiasco?
Copenhagen fiasco?
5 Scottish players were banned for life after incidents following an international in Copenhagen in 1975. IIRC we won 4-1 & I think Harper scored. The 5 were Billy Bremner, Willie Young, Arthur Graham & Fat Pat McLuskey & Harper. Harper's was later rescinded & he played in 1978 WC in Argentina.
